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os De Bajos Ingresos en Santa Clara County

Cuál es el apartamento De Bajos Ingresos más barato en Santa Clara County?

Actualmente el apartamento De Bajos Ingresos más accequible en Santa Clara County está en Blossom Valley Senior Apartments listado en $995.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ento De Bajos Ingresos en Santa Clara County?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ento De Bajos Ingresos en Santa Clara County es $2,467.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ler De Bajos Ingresos más grande en Santa Clara County?

A día de hoy el apartamento De Bajos Ingresos con más metros cuadrados en Santa Clara County una unidad de 1,603 a partir de $2,525 en 787 The Alameda.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ler De Bajos Ingresos en Santa Clara County?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ler De Bajos Ingresos en Santa Clara County es actualmente de 533 sq ft.
